Web27 jul. 2024 · While comparing PE ratio, low PE doesn’t ALWAYS mean that the company is a good investment. There may be some valid reasons why the market is hammering that company. For example, the company’s business might be declining. Or the investors can notice financial trouble for the company in future. WebHIGH DENSITY PE (HDPE) HDPE based resins are produced in a low pressure process, resulting in a structural chain with small lateral ramifications and a material density range between 0.930 and 0.960 g / cm3. HDPE is rated as PE80 or PE100 according to ISO4427. HDPE is widely used in pressure and non-pressure applications, such as water supply ...
